Panning For Gold In the Yukon
Careful watch your step, or so I am told
By many a friend who has travelled there,
Among the rubble while panning for gold.
Some of the tourists’ adventures extolled
Many searching are blessed with a flair,
Careful, watch your step, or so I am told.
Do not be naïve, be always quite bold
For many fellow seekers do not care,
Among the rubble while panning for gold.
A summertime trip, eschewing the cold
Sun on small nuggets present as a glare,
Careful, watch your step, or so I am told.
It is dangerous, so do not get rolled
Safely join the venture of those who dare,
Among the rubble while panning for gold.
A trip to Yukon--do not put on hold,
Perhaps meet up with a grizzly bear
Careful, watch your step, or so I am told,
Among the rubble while panning for gold.
